NetPA U 8001 SUB • Setup Guide
The Extron NetPA U 8001 SUB is an ENERGY STAR-qualified, Dante-enabled subwoofer amplifier with onboard audio DSP,
designed specifically for use with the Extron SF 10C SUB in-ceiling subwoofer speaker, as well as other 8, 4, or 2 ohm
subwoofers with similar power requirements. The NetPA U 8001 SUB can deliver up to 800 watts at 8 ohms, 650 watts at 4 ohms,
or 325 watts at 2 ohms.
The NetPA U 8001 SUB is 1U high, half-rack width, and rack-mountable. The amplifier has mounting holes for 9-inch (22.86 cm)
and deeper rack shelves, and is plenum-rated with an optional flex conduit adapter. The unit is convection-cooled.
This guide provides instructions for an experienced installer to set up and operate the NetPA U 8001 SUB subwoofer amplifier.
For full installation, configuration, and operation details, see the NetPA U 8001 SUB User Guide available at www.extron.com.
Installation Steps
Step 1 — Mounting onto a Rack
Turn off all of the equipment and disconnect it from the power source. Mount the amplifier as required. It can be securely mounted
in a variety of locations, using optional Extron Mounting Brackets and accessories (see the
optional mounting accessories), or using the included three-piece bracket system. The brackets do not come attached to the
amplifier.
The following sections describe two methods of rack-mounting the amplifiers.
Rack Ear Mounting (Single Unit)
The NetPA U 8001 SUB amplifier ships with a set of rack ears, so this half-rack width amplifier can be installed in a full-rack width
space. Mount the amplifier with rack ears as follows:
If the amplifier has its rubber feet installed, remove them.
